What Does This Chest X-ray Test Result For Recurrent Fever Post VSD Closure Surgery Indicate?
Hi ,m poonam .my baby is nw 8 months old.3 mnths back her vsd closure surgery was done by after that also she was getting fever and cough.after 1..5mnths of that surgery doctor came to know there was a vegetation just above the septal valve.they had given antibiotics for that bt baby didn t respond to that so they decided to do surgery again for removal of that ve citation they removed that also .operation was successful. Bt still baby was getting fever and cough continuously .again they started antibiotics therapy after 15 days her condition was improved somehow.all vitals were normal.but one day morning suddenly she became unconscious.doctors kept her in ventilator and doctor r telling her lungs function is not so good .bilateral paracardiac haziiness is present. Her pulmonary pressure is almost 70 mmhg so they can t say she will be fine .so sir I want to know what is ur opinion in this situation
Sudden rise in pulmonary artery pressure with the bilateral lung haziness, sudden unconsciousness are more suggestive of pulmonary embolism (PE). It is quite possible that her vegetations might have traveled in pulmonary vessels and cause a pulmonary embolism. So get done CT pulmonary angiography for PE.
